### Step 4: Stabilize the integration tests

Heads up: the Tollgate payments suite is flaky mostly because tests share one sandbox ledger. Before migrating, give each test run its own namespace and bump the settlement poll timeout — the old default is way too tight. Once that's in place, reruns should drop to near zero. The test harness picks up these configuration values at startup.

config for hahip-yajep:
holix:
  log_level: error
  metrics_host: metrics.holix.qorvellabs.internal
  pin: 9600
  pool_size: 8

**Q: Can thumbnail generation be paused during a release window?**

Yes. The Pixelbarrow queue supports a drain mode that finishes in-flight jobs but accepts no new ones; backlog resumes automatically once re-enabled. Expect roughly twenty minutes of catch-up per hour paused. Schedule drains at least one day ahead. To arrange a pause, contact the media pipeline owner below.

pager mailbox: frador@nelvrocorp.internal

Runbook: Account Recovery — GridForge Crossword Generator

Scope: operator accounts only. Verify requester identity via two on-call peers. Disable active sessions first. Regenerate the puzzle-seed service token after reset, or cached grids will fail validation. Do not reuse prior tokens. Log the recovery in the audit channel within one hour. Escalate to the platform lead if MFA re-enrollment fails twice. To unlock the recovery vault during this procedure, use the passphrase below.

unlock words, baguf-badug: aldath-ralwyn-gilath-oliys-sorius-raleth-pelmir-praeth-lamix-druvan-siliel-fraax-queniel

# Service Accounts: String Extraction

The `extract-i18n` script pulls translatable strings from all Bramblewick repos and pushes them to the Glossa service. It runs under the `i18n-extractor` service account. Do not run it under your personal account; Glossa rate-limits individual users aggressively. The account has write access to the staging catalog only. Set the token in your shell before invoking the script. The current staging token is below.

API key for kahap-kafog: zpat15_6qzxZ7YR8aDwjmp